Составители:
9
Рекомендации по составлению алгоритма и по программированию
В программе должны быть смоделированы циклические вычисления для
приближения к каждому корню до некоторой требуемой точности
вычислений, задаваемой студентом. За точность вычислений, достигнутую
к текущему шагу прохождения цикла, можно принять, например, разность
между значениями приближений, находимых в соседних шагах цикла.
При приближении к корню уравнения f(x) = 0 может быть сделано
большое количество шагов цикла. При этом достаточно задать как минимум
одну переменную, которой будет присваиваться значение приближения,
найденного в очередном цикле.
Наиболее оптимальным стоит считать такой вариант моделирования
вычислений, когда цикл приближения к корню заключен внутри цикла,
задающего при очередном прохождении первое приближение к
следующему корню.
Лабораторная работа 1.3.
Компьютерное моделирование решения системы уравнений
Начальные данные
По одному варианту задания, требуется решить методом Ньютона
систему двух уравнений f
1
(x, у) = 0, f
2
(x, у) = 0. В качестве корней этой
системы уравнений должны быть получены два численных значения
аргументов х и у (или большее количество пар), при которых выполняется,
что значение функций f
1
(x, у), f
2
(x, у) равно нулю, или иначе говоря, которые
являются абсциссами и ординатами точек пересечения кривых у = f
1
(x),
у = f
2
(x). Уравнения к данному заданию приведены в наборе данных 3
Приложения 3, варианты заданий даны в Приложении 4.
По другому варианту задания, требуется решить методом Гаусса
систему линейных алгебраических уравнений:
.
В качестве корней системы уравнений должны быть получены значения
всех неизвестных в системе, при которых система выполняется.
Системы уравнений к данному заданию приведены в наборе данных 4
Приложения 3, варианты заданий даны в Приложении 4.
Теория
Система уравнений может быть использована для записи параметров
электромагнитного поля, например, в резонаторе лазера при генерации
излучения. Формирование систем уравнений может иметь место в
математических моделях, например в методе интерполяции сплайнами.
а
11
x
1
+
а
12
x
2
+
…
+
а
1n
x
n
=
b
1
а
21
x
1
+
а
22
x
2
+
…
+
а
2n
x
n
=
b
2
…………………………………...
а
n1
x
1
+
а
n2
x
2
+
…
+
а
nn
x
n
=
b
n
Страницы
- « первая
- ‹ предыдущая
- …
- 8
- 9
- 10
- 11
- 12
- …
- следующая ›
- последняя »